Inshore o.c we dove the h bouy and boated a 34 inch flounder, temp on the bottom was 65 in about 75 fsw with 25 foot vis. Second dive was a wood wreck 7 miles off the beach in 55 fsw with a temp of 65 on the bottom and 15-20 feet of vis. Everyone got a good long soak with run times averaging 70 to 75 min. This wreck was covered in flounder and everyone got dinner.
Offshore o.c. 32 miles to the 150 wood wreck. What a great day!!!! Blue water on top with a temp of 78 degrees on the hang and vis that went 60 feet. The temp on the bottom was 58 and vis was a solid 25 in 155fsw. I got my first deep water kills by boating one 15 pound taug on each dive. Other bounty included the scallop palooza and bugs for those in the know on this wreck.
